Glide was not able to break out of their rough patch on Saturday as the team picked up their sixth straight loss. Their tough 11-2 defeat to the North Valley Knights might stick with them for a while. The result was an unpleasant reminder to Glide of the 11-5 loss they experienced in the pair's previous head-to-head fixture back in April of 2023.
Lucas Miller put in work while hitting and pitching. He pitched three innings while giving up no earned runs off one hit. Miller was also solid in the batter's box, scoring a run and stealing two bases while going 1-for-2.
Miller wasn't the only one making solid contact as two players wound up with at least one hit. One of them was Brady Greer, who went 1-for-3 with a stolen base.
Glide's defeat dropped their record down to 3-8. As for North Valley, their win bumped their record up to 4-7.
The teams didn't have to wait long for a rematch: they beat Glide by a score of 7-4 later that day.
